The New England Patriots open the 2021 NFL season in just a few weeks, but the team still doesn’t know whom its starting quarterback will be.
So far in training camp, veteran Cam Newton and rookie quarterback Mac Jones have been battling for the starting role. During the team’s second preseason game on Tuesday night, both Newton and Jones looked like legitimate starting quarterbacks.
But only one can win the job. Fox Sports analyst and host Skip Bayless made his prediction for who will win the job: he’s going with Mac Jones.
“Just a gut feeling: Belichick will start Mac Jones on opening day,” Bayless said on Twitter tonight. “Cam was never his guy. Cam was an MVP elsewhere. Belichick drafted Mac Jones to be his Brady … who returns to Foxboro Sunday night Oct. 3.”

Newton played sparingly during Thursday night’s game against the Philadelphia Eagles. However, he was sharp, connecting on 8-of-9 passes for 103 yards and a touchdown to wide receiver Jakobi Meyers.
Jones on the other hand, has completed 13-of-19 passes for 146 yards with no touchdowns or turnovers. He nearly completed a 50-yard pass play to wide receiver N’Keal Harry, who left with an injury.
Both quarterbacks were dialed in tonight, which won’t make head coach Bill Belichick‘s decision any easier. He still has a few weeks to decide who will be under center in Week 1, though.
